About 1-decyl-N-[2-[(1-decylpiperidine-3-carbonyl)-methylamino]ethyl]-N-methylpiperidine-3-carboxamide;dihydroiodide

1-decyl-N-[2-[(1-decylpiperidine-3-carbonyl)-methylamino]ethyl]-N-methylpiperidine-3-carboxamide;dihydroiodide (PubChem CID 13300501) has the molecular formula C36H72I2N4O2 and a molecular weight of 846.81 g/mol. Its IUPAC name is 1-decyl-N-[2-[(1-decylpiperidine-3-carbonyl)-methylamino]ethyl]-N-methylpiperidine-3-carboxamide;dihydroiodide.
